2490 Sherwood Creek Rd, Glenreagh is a 4 bedroom, 1 bathroom House with 4 parking spaces. The property has a land size of 424800m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in October 2023.

The size of Glenreagh is approximately 86.6 square kilometres. It has 4 parks covering nearly 16.7% of total area. The population of Glenreagh in 2016 was 900 people. By 2021 the population was 1005 showing a population growth of 11.7%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Glenreagh is 50-59 years. Households in Glenreagh are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Glenreagh work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 83.10% of the homes in Glenreagh were owner-occupied compared with 79.70% in 2016.
